The usual point of entry is at four years old (Reception). Children can join the school at any stage subject to places being available. The admissions process begins with a visit to the school. For Reception or Year 1, applicants are invited to a Getting to Know You session; older children are invited for an academic and pastoral assessment. Successful applicants are invited to familiarisation events to make first day at school natural and positive. September is the usual entry point, but applications for occasional places throughout the year are considered if space is available.
Fees for the Academic Year 2025–2026 are listed per term and per annum: Small School (Reception) £6,300 per term (£7,560 incl VAT) or £18,900 per annum (£22,680 incl VAT); Lower School £6,600 per term (£7,920) or £19,800 per annum (£23,760); Middle School £6,600 per term (£7,920) or £19,800 per annum (£23,760); Upper School £7,100 per term (£8,520) or £21,300 per annum (£25,560); Transitus £7,750 per term (£9,300) or £23,250 per annum (£27,900); Senior School £7,750 per term (£9,300) or £23,250 per annum (£27,900); Lower Sixth Form £8,050 per term (£9,660) or £24,150 per annum (£28,980); Upper Sixth Form £8,050 per term (£9,660) or £24,150 per annum (£28,980). Fees are fully inclusive except for private musical instrument lessons, Friday clubs, To School Bus Service, optional Extended Day and Courses in Glion. VAT is 20%. Payment options include a monthly plan (12 payments) on request. No discounts are offered.
